I assume the Form UC-1099G is from Connecticut. If there are any state taxes withheld, they will be labeled as "State Tax Withheld". If not, all the withholding is federal.

The same will be true for other states that do not use boxes, but simply list the applicable amounts. Any state taxes withheld will be labeled as such.
